WebA patient's blood test values should be interpreted based on the reference value of the laboratory in which the test was done; the laboratory typically provides these values with the test result. Representative values are listed in alphabetical order in the following table. Table. WebAug 12, 2024 · The following are common lab abbreviations. CBC = Complete Blood Count WBC = White Blood Cells RBC = Red Blood Cells Plt = Platelets BMP = Basic Metabolic Panel CMP = Comprehensive Metabolic Panel LFT = Liver Function Test H&H = Hemoglobin & Hematocrit Hb or HGB = Hemoglobin HCT = Hematocrit Na = Sodium K = Potassium Ca = …

These numbers may vary based on the ... maynooth library opening timesWebApr 12, 2024 · According to the Hormone-Refractory Prostate Cancer Association, “LY” on a blood test stands for lymphocytes. The number in the results represents the percentage of lymphocytes in the white blood count. Lymphocytes should count for 15 to 46.8 percent of white blood cells.
